What is IAJ?

The Indian Association of Jurists (IAJ) is a professional body representing legal scholars, practitioners, and judges across India. Established to promote legal education, research, and the rule of law, the IAJ serves as a platform for discourse on constitutional and judicial matters. It organizes seminars, conferences, and workshops on contemporary legal issues, and often submits recommendations to law commissions and government bodies. The association is active in advocating for judicial reforms and access to justice. In India, the IAJ is frequently referenced in legal academic circles and during policy discussions on legal education. For students preparing for law entrance exams like CLAT or judiciary exams, familiarity with the IAJ's work can be useful in understanding the role of professional legal bodies in shaping Indian jurisprudence. The IAJ also collaborates with international legal organizations to foster cross-border legal understanding.
